When three lines of human cancer cells (SH-SY5Y neuroblastoma, U937 histolytic cells, breast cancer cells) were incubated with 1-10 nanomolar GHK, the programmed cell death system (apoptosis) was reactivated and cell growth inhibited, suggesting the peptide can restore normal growth control mechanisms in dysregulated cells

Cagrilintides dose-dependent weight loss in both rodent models and human Phase 2 trials, combined with its dependence on AMYR/AMYR rather than CTR alone, supports a receptor-specific mechanism distinct from calcitonin-driven effects.
